[0001] The present application relates to the field of information encryption, and in particular to a key generation method under a Frequency Division Duplex (FDD, Frequency Division Duplex) system. Background technique
[0002] With the rapid development of computer and communication technology, wireless communication network has become a research hotspot and the most rapid growth point in the field of communication, accompanied by the security problems it faces, which must be solved.
[0003] As we all know, the channel of wireless communication is open, and users can roam, which causes the security threat of wireless communication system to be far greater than that of wired communication system. Any intruder can easily intercept the wireless transmission signal without being detected. If the transmitted signal is not well protected, it will easily cause information leakage.

[0030] The main idea of this application is that, in the FDD system, the communication parties firstly obtain the uplink channel state information confidentially by sending random sounding signals and forwarding the other party’s random sounding signals and their conjugates, and then the acquired channel state information Perform feature extraction and quantization, and then send instruction information based on the quantization results to achieve consensus negotiation. After consensus negotiation, both parties map the quantized values respectively to obtain the consensus key.
[0031] The principle of the present application is to extract random and private feature information from channel information with space fast decorrelation characteristics to generate a key.
